Michigan has recorded more than twice as many cases as the second hardest-hit state, Ohio, which has reported around 4,000 confirmed infections. And health experts are now urging residents to thoroughly wash and trim certain types of produce before eating them, with the majority of cases being diagnosed in and around Detroit. While Michigan health officials have yet to identify the specific source of the state's outbreak, federal investigators have linked Cyclospora cases elsewhere in the US to shredded iceberg lettuce supplied by Taylor Farms, and sold through Taco Bell and other retailers.
